Private Payrolls Increase by 54,000 in August, Falling Short of Projections

In August, private sector job growth saw an increase of 54,000 positions, falling short of economists’ expectations of 75,000. This marks a considerable slowdown from July’s revised total of 106,000, indicating that businesses may be taking a more cautious approach toward hiring amid economic uncertainty, according to the Payroll Processor ADP.
